2. You administer a Microsoft SQL Server 2012 database instance.
You plan to migrate the database to Windows Azure SQL Database. You verify that all objects contained in the database are compatible with Windows Azure SQL Database. You need to ensure that database users and required server logins are migrated to
Windows Azure SQL Database. What should you do?
A) Back up the database from the local server and restore it to Windows Azure SQL Database.
B) Use the Database Transfer wizard.
C) Use the Copy Database wizard.
D) Use SQL Server Management Studio to deploy the database to Windows Azure SQL Database.

5. You administer a Windows Azure SQL Database database named Inventory that contains a stored procedure named p_AddInventory.
Users need to be able to SELECT from all tables in the database and execute the stored procedure. You need to grant only the necessary permissions.
What should you do?
A) Add all users to the db_datawriter role. Add all users to the db_datareader role.
B) Create a new database role. Grant EXECUTE permission on p_AddInventory to the new role. Grant VIEW DEFINITION to to the role. Add all users to the role.
C) Create a new database role. Grant EXECUTE permission on p_AddInventory to the newrole. Add all users to the role. Add all users to the db_datareader role.
D) Add EXECUTE AS OWNER to the stored procedure. Add all users to the db_datareader role.
